The COBIT 5 Assessor (COBIT 5-A) is the highest-level qualification in the COBIT 5 scheme, validating your ability to plan, conduct, rate and report formal process capability assessments using the COBIT 5 Process Assessment Model (PAM). For IT governance and audit professionals in Tajikistan, COBIT 5 Assessor certification training in Tajikistan is the route to specialist, evidence-based assessment competency that employers recognise worldwide. The course is built on the COBIT 5 framework and the COBIT 5 Assessor Exam Syllabus (2024 version), and the PAM is aligned to ISO/IEC 15504 (SPICE), giving your assessments international credibility. You learn the two-dimensional assessment model, the six capability levels, the nine process attributes and the four-point rating scale, then apply them across assessment planning, evidence gathering, rating and reporting at application and analysis level.
